Index: ash/display/virtual_keyboard_window_controller.cc |
diff --git a/ash/display/virtual_keyboard_window_controller.cc b/ash/display/virtual_keyboard_window_controller.cc |
index 1cec588a2022ae7007a34d13fa09152a69ed2a8d..d0e09ff33286b3b8470c7648bd664b8847a78e4e 100644 |
--- a/ash/display/virtual_keyboard_window_controller.cc |
+++ b/ash/display/virtual_keyboard_window_controller.cc |
@@ -18,6 +18,7 @@ |
#include "base/strings/utf_string_conversions.h" |
#include "ui/aura/env.h" |
#include "ui/aura/window_event_dispatcher.h" |
+#include "ui/display/types/display_constants.h" |
#include "ui/keyboard/keyboard_controller.h" |
#include "ui/keyboard/keyboard_util.h" |
@@ -84,7 +85,8 @@ void VirtualKeyboardWindowController::FlipDisplay() { |
return; |
} |
display_manager->SetDisplayRotation( |
- display_manager->non_desktop_display().id(), gfx::Display::ROTATE_180); |
+ display_manager->non_desktop_display().id(), gfx::Display::ROTATE_180, |
+ ui::USER); |
aura::WindowTreeHost* host = root_window_controller_->GetHost(); |
scoped_ptr<RootWindowTransformer> transformer( |